Course Description:
'' This course is formulated to look beyond the orthodox approach and appreciate that individuals who are suffering from established patterns of compulsive eating, dieting, working, cleaning, gambling, spending, exercising etc. are involved in addictive behaviours.
These behaviours, as well as being progressive diseases, include among their many harmful effects the disruption and prevention of honest intimacy and contact within a family unit.
Course Subjects 6 Lessons
The Problem Recovery Confusion in Diagnosis Training the Mind Behavioural Problem or Disease? Treatment Options Students obtaining 70% or more marks in the final examination will be awarded the BSY Certificate of Merit in Compulsive Behavioural Disorders. ...''
